Hollywood Remembers Chuck Norris

Hollywood is mourning the loss of Chuck Norris, a legendary actor and martial arts champion who passed away. Many of his co-stars shared heartfelt tributes on social media, reflecting on his legacy.

Sylvester Stallone, who worked with Norris in The Expendables 2, posted a photo and expressed his admiration. “I had a great time working with Chuck. He was All American in every way. Great man and my condolences to his wonderful family.”

Jean-Claude Van Damme also shared a touching tribute. He posted a picture of the two together, stating, “Deepest condolences on the passing of my friend, Chuck Norris. We always respected each other. He will never be forgotten.”

Dolph Lundgren, another co-star from The Expendables 2, praised Norris as a role model. “Chuck Norris is the champ. He had the respect, humility, and strength it takes to be a man. We will miss you, my friend.”

Judson Mills, who played alongside Norris in Walker, Texas Ranger, called him a true gentleman and an American hero. “He was quiet, humble, and wise. A giant among men who made everyone feel at ease,” he said.

Joe Piscopo, who starred with Norris in Sidekicks, shared a joyful memory. “It was a life-changing experience that I will hold dearly in my heart forever,” he wrote.

Even outside the movie world, figures like Dave Mustaine, frontman of Megadeth, shared their admiration. “I watched Bruce Lee’s The Way of the Dragon and instantly became a fan of Chuck Norris,” he reflected. “I know he will be missed by millions.”

Norris’s family confirmed his passing after he was hospitalized in Hawaii. They released a statement saying, “To the world, he was a martial artist and actor. To us, he was a devoted husband, loving father, and the heart of our family.”

Chuck Norris found martial arts while serving in the Air Force in South Korea. He became the world middleweight karate champion from 1968 to 1974, eventually transitioning to films. His career took off with Missing in Action and Walker, Texas Ranger, where he became a symbol of strength and resilience.

In the world of pop culture, Chuck Norris’s legacy will live on through his films and the countless lives he touched. His influence continues to inspire a new generation of martial artists and actors.
